Middle Eastern countries’ silk suits

Due to the Middle Eastern countries’ rich cultural background and admiration for opulent attire, silk suits have a big position in fashion there. These nations are renowned for their lavish fashion, and formal ceremonies, major meetings, and special occasions frequently call for the wearing of silk suits

An overview of silk suits in Middle Eastern nations is shown below:

1. Traditional Clothing and Influences: Silk weaving and embroidery are two examples of sophisticated textile work that has a long history in Middle Eastern nations. Silk details are frequently added to traditional attire, such as the thobe for men and the abaya for women, highlighting the fabric’s cultural significance.

2. Special Occasions: Silk suits are frequently worn during weddings, engagement parties, prayer services, and other formal occasions. Given the region’s penchant for ornate designs, these suits can be adorned with exquisite embroidery, beading, and other ornamental accents.

3. Tailoring and Design: Skilled designers and tailors who specialize in making custom silk suits may be found throughout the Middle East. These suits are frequently made to order, paying close attention to specifics including fit, style, and embroidery designs.

4. Luxury Brands: A variety of high-end fashion labels with a strong presence in the Middle Eastern region provide a selection of silk suits that suit regional tastes. These companies frequently produce collections that are specially made for the area, fusing conventional themes with contemporary fashions.

5. Color and Elegance: Vibrant colors and strong patterns are embraced by Middle Eastern fashion. In these nations, silk suits frequently have rich jewel tones and elaborate embellishments that draw attention to the wearer’s rank and appreciation of opulent design.

6. Modesty and Cultural Sensitivity: There are cultural expectations for modest dress in various Middle Eastern nations. Silk suits are frequently made to follow these rules while still exuding elegance and charm.

7. Details & Embellishments: Silk suits in the Middle East can be embellished with a variety of details, such as sequins, beads, and embroidery. These accents give the clothing a dash of glitz and refinement.

8. Local marketplaces: Local marketplaces and souks in Middle Eastern nations frequently stock a large selection of silk clothing, accessories, and materials. Both locals and visitors can acquire silk suits that meet their demands in these markets because they offer options for various spending limits and aesthetic preferences.

Overall, silk suits have a big fashion influence in the Middle East, reflecting the culture, love of richness, and admiration for fine craftsmanship in the area. Silk suits are used in Middle Eastern nations to represent class, position, and a connection to their illustrious past, whether they are worn on special occasions or as part of daily life.
